A New Type of Hereditary Brachyphalangy in Man is a scientific book authored by Otto Lous Mohr and published in 1919. The book is a detailed study of a rare genetic condition that affects the fingers and toes of individuals. The condition is characterized by shortened bones in the fingers and toes, leading to a shortened appearance of the digits. Mohr presents his findings of the condition, including its clinical features, inheritance patterns, and potential causes. He also includes case studies of individuals affected by the condition, providing a comprehensive understanding of the genetic disorder.
